Transaction 672c40bd5b68dc1e28ae75ba029b91a3cb4bc6daa0ad610bf2ae5fc16edcbed4
1 Input
1 Output
-
672c40bd5b68dc1e28ae75ba029b91a3cb4bc6daa0ad610bf2ae5fc16edcbed4:0
- value
- 170035684
- script pubkey
- OP_0 OP_PUSHBYTES_20 13486921ddcb0b13bd41c6f2a13656c0d3c72b00
- address
- bc1qzdyxjgwaev93802pcme2zdjkcrfuw2cqve4qtz